VMware Fusion 6 and Workstation 10 Now Available through VMware Academic Program

New products are now available through the VMWare Academic Program: VMware Fusion 6 and VMware Workstation 10.

Under this program, VMware grants to Duke faculty, staff, and students a nonexclusive, term license to use the Software to use an unlimited number of copies of the software solely for the educational, instructional and non-commercial research purposes of Duke.  Lab installers can also be downloaded and used under the program.  Software obtained through this program may not be used for Duke IT or administrative processing and computing purposes.

The free Licenses available to program members are 365-day (or longer in some cases) evaluation licenses that require a one-time, annual download.  Annual product downloads ensure that members receive the most up to date versions of products and also allows VMware to better maintain accurate member data.  Faculty and staff are eligible for renewals.  Students will not be able to renew, however, they may obtain discounted licenses by visiting VMware’s Academic store.

Discounted licenses for usage not covered in this agreement (administrative, IT, etc.) are available through the VMware Academic Store or the Duke Technology Center.
